I like to experiment with different painting styles and this is based on paintings by &lt;a href="http://www.stevehallartist.co.uk/"&gt;Steve Hall&lt;/a&gt;. Steve uses a giant mop brush to produce all his paintings and this is also my weapon of choice when painting. Mops were originally used in &lt;a href="http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/French_polish"&gt;French polishing&lt;/a&gt; but their ability to pick up vast amounts of water makes them ideal for watercolour. They do take a while to get used to but it is well worth the effort.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://lh6.ggpht.com/-XcCORSQsUJo/TycSn08fD3I/AAAAAAAAAQ4/yM8Ik31FWGE/s1600-h/brushes%25255B4%25255D.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="background-image: none; border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; padding-left: 0px; padding-right: 0px; display: inline; border-top: 0px; border-right: 0px; padding-top: 0px" title="brushes" border="0" alt="brushes" src="http://lh5.ggpht.com/-8Snr5-fSkgM/TycSpdaAo3I/AAAAAAAAARA/s9vZmvJTswc/brushes_thumb%25255B1%25255D.jpg?imgmax=800" width="200" height="240"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/2012/01/happy-new-year.html"&gt;More paintings from Bosham…&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/7441016135982912600-6740104967865278506?l=mart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/feeds/6740104967865278506/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/2012/01/no-fishing.html#comment-form'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7441016135982912600/posts/default/6740104967865278506'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7441016135982912600/posts/default/6740104967865278506'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/2012/01/no-fishing.html' title='No Fishing'/><author><name>Martin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/05387429701439634163</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://lh6.ggpht.com/-wyj8nMeRm8I/TycSnbvN5iI/AAAAAAAAAQs/3SbYHunv77s/s72-c/Bosham%252520No%252520fishing%252520web_thumb%25255B3%25255D.jpg?imgmax=800'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7441016135982912600.post-4008072591640717547</id><published>2012-01-28T22:46:00.000Z</published><updated>2012-01-28T22:51:27.161Z</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Martin Rolfe'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='charcoal'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='sketch'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Illustration'/><title type='text'>Limbering up idea</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://lh4.ggpht.com/-KzWtk_FZC50/TyR67_YEDUI/AAAAAAAAAP4/xlTVogFZSgs/s1600-h/dancer%252520web%25255B3%25255D.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="background-image: none; border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; padding-left: 0px; padding-right: 0px; display: inline; border-top: 0px; border-right: 0px; padding-top: 0px" title="dancer web" border="0" alt="dancer web" src="http://lh3.ggpht.com/-ua804dGdros/TyR68qUIIvI/AAAAAAAAAP8/tnAD0fIN0lw/dancer%252520web_thumb.jpg?imgmax=800" width="172" height="244"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;Had an adventurous evening with the Woodley and Earley arts group on Thursday evening, rather than sitting watching a demonstration we had a workshop with Dee Carrol. The picture works well for me as I think I have created a nice balance of corresponding lights and darks which has created a feeling of depth to the painting. It also gives the viewer the opportunity to roam around the scene before spotting the main character Debs walking along the path. I think I probably should have made Debs look to the right to help push your eye back around the painting, you may notice that there is no facial detail and this is a trade mark of one of my sketches. &l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;Skies can be particularly daunting because with watercolour you can’t go back and repair! This sky was painted with the yellow highlights first that went into the sea below the horizon and then a wash of blue was brought into the yellow areas – Always add a little bit of red to your blue to stop the colours mixing green. The colours used in this image are :- Cobalt blue, French Ultramarine, Windsor Yellow, Raw Sienna, Burnt sienna, Permanent Rose and Burnt Umber.&lt;/p&gt;  &l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/7441016135982912600-1438163594225025354?l=mart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/feeds/1438163594225025354/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/2012/01/happy-new-year.html#comment-form'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7441016135982912600/posts/default/1438163594225025354'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/7441016135982912600/posts/default/1438163594225025354'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/2012/01/happy-new-year.html' title='Happy New Year'/><author><name>Martin</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/05387429701439634163</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='16' height='16' src='http://img2.blogblog.com/img/b16-rounded.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://lh6.ggpht.com/-oEjNnyk-yu8/TwIjpPeHYtI/AAAAAAAAAMs/XZ6N17NaHUI/s72-c/Bosham%252520web_thumb.jpg?imgmax=800'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-7441016135982912600.post-1761338102045447883</id><published>2011-12-24T11:23:00.001Z</published><updated>2011-12-24T11:23:56.084Z</updated><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Samuel'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Cartoon'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Martin Rolfe'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Watercolour'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Pen and wash'/><category scheme='http://www.blogger.com/atom/ns#' term='Illustration'/><title type='text'>Damn, you Asda and your colourful checkout displays</title><content type='html'>&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href="http://lh4.ggpht.com/-msa1038gJ84/TvW2SM5-zgI/AAAAAAAAAMY/jJiiRjHl2oU/s1600-h/sam%252520asda%252520christmasweb%25255B3%25255D.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="background-image: none; border-bottom: 0px; border-left: 0px; padding-left: 0px; padding-right: 0px; display: inline; border-top: 0px; border-right: 0px; padding-top: 0px" title="sam asda christmasweb" border="0" alt="sam asda christmasweb" src="http://lh5.ggpht.com/-C4tMHwJX3WU/TvW2SoipBpI/AAAAAAAAAMc/augo8w6IvC4/sam%252520asda%252520christmasweb_thumb.jpg?imgmax=800" width="244" height="223"&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;Merry Christmas everyone and thanks for supporting &lt;a href="http://martinsonlinesketchbook.blogspot.com/"&gt;martinsonlinesketchbook&lt;/a&gt; this year. &l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;This sketch is of Samuel at the Checkout in Asda last week as we finished our Christmas shopping.
